"開啟你的Vulkan游戲夢想:如何在小米手機(jī)上輕松實現(xiàn)"
隨著技術(shù)的發(fā)展,智能手機(jī)和電腦之間也有了更深層次的融合,一種新興的技術(shù)——Vulkan,被廣泛認(rèn)為是未來移動設(shè)備中的關(guān)鍵技術(shù)之一,雖然Vulkan在理論上可以應(yīng)用于各種硬件平臺,包括智能手機(jī),但將其應(yīng)用到Android系統(tǒng)中,特別是與GPU相關(guān)的操作,往往需要一些特殊的技術(shù)和設(shè)置。
我們將深入探討如何在小米手機(jī)上使用Vulkan,并解釋為什么它是一個可行的選擇,讓我們一起看看如何在手機(jī)和平板之間切換并享受流暢的游戲體驗。
要將Vulkan集成到小米手機(jī)上,首先你需要確保你的電腦上已經(jīng)安裝了Ubuntu Linux或Linux發(fā)行版(如Fedora、Arch等),在你的電腦上運(yùn)行以下命令來創(chuàng)建一個新的虛擬機(jī)(VM):
sudo apt update && sudo apt install virtualbox vagrant vagrant-plugin-virtualbox vagrant-plugin-ssh vagrant-plugin-cgroups
下載并安裝Vulkan插件,你可以從Vulkan GitHub倉庫下載最新版本的插件:
wget https://github.com/KhronosGroup/Vulkan-Renderer/releases/download/v3.2.0/linux-x64/vulkan-renderer-linux-x64_3.2.0_all.deb sudo dpkg -i vulkan-renderer-linux-x64_3.2.0_all.deb
你可以在虛擬機(jī)中啟動Vulkan渲染器,或者直接從終端輸入vulkan
命令來進(jìn)行初始化:
vulkan
這將會顯示一個虛擬設(shè)備窗口,你可以在這里選擇你的硬件配置以開始Vulkan工作。
對于小米手機(jī),我們需要首先將設(shè)備設(shè)置為虛擬設(shè)備,這可以通過以下幾個步驟完成:
你應(yīng)該能夠看到你的手機(jī)被成功標(biāo)記為虛擬設(shè)備,并且正在使用的虛擬設(shè)備名稱已經(jīng)被刷新為你自己的設(shè)備名,為了確保一切正常運(yùn)行,你可以再次進(jìn)入虛擬設(shè)備窗口,檢查是否已成功識別你的手機(jī)設(shè)備。
如果你發(fā)現(xiàn)沒有變化,可能是因為你尚未通過藍(lán)牙連接你的手機(jī),在虛擬設(shè)備窗口中,按住v
鍵,直到設(shè)備開始自動配對。
一旦你的設(shè)備被正確地標(biāo)識為虛擬設(shè)備,就可以利用Vulkan的功能了,以下是幾個關(guān)鍵點:
啟用 Vulkan:在虛擬設(shè)備窗口中,找到并點擊左側(cè)菜單欄的“Vulkan”,然后啟動生成代碼和鏈接庫,這一步會根據(jù)你的設(shè)備類型生成相應(yīng)的代碼和庫。
編譯 Vulkan 應(yīng)用程序:一旦有了 Vulkan 應(yīng)用程序源代碼,你可以在項目目錄中運(yùn)行以下命令來編譯和構(gòu)建應(yīng)用程序:
nvcc my_program.vgllib.o -o my_program
這將會在你的虛擬設(shè)備上執(zhí)行程序,展示 Vulkano 的性能優(yōu)勢。
通過上述步驟,你可以將你的 Android 設(shè)備轉(zhuǎn)換成 Vulkano 游戲開發(fā)環(huán)境,雖然這是一個相對復(fù)雜的任務(wù),但在實際使用時,它可以幫助你在手機(jī)和平板之間進(jìn)行無縫過渡,并享受到流暢的游戲體驗,如果你有更多問題或需要進(jìn)一步的幫助,請隨時告訴我!
發(fā)表評論 取消回復(fù)